Connecting Through Ngurah Rai International Airport

I Gusti Ngurah Rai International Airport operates two terminals: Terminal 1 for domestic flights (to Jakarta, Yogyakarta, Surabaya, Labuan Bajo, Lombok, Makassar, and other Indonesian cities) and Terminal 2 for international flights. Although both terminals are part of the same airport complex managed by PT Angkasa Pura I, they are separate buildings connected by an airside walkway and a kerbside shuttle. For travellers connecting between terminals, the process involves baggage re-check, security re-screening, and either a domestic immigration check (when leaving the international zone toward a domestic flight) or an international immigration check (when entering Terminal 2 for an outbound international flight).

After 20 years coordinating arrivals and departures at DPS, the most common transit scenario we support is the international arrival to domestic onward flight. A typical example: a guest lands in Bali from Singapore, Sydney, Hong Kong, Tokyo, or Doha and connects to Labuan Bajo for a Komodo trip, or to Yogyakarta for Borobudur, or to Jakarta for business. Our transit agent meets you at the arrival gate in Terminal 2, supports immigration through the dedicated VIP fast track service where applicable, coordinates baggage collection and re-check at the domestic check-in counter (often via the airside transit corridor where the airline supports through-baggage), and walks you to the Terminal 1 boarding area. If there is meaningful wait time between flights, we arrange lounge access — Premier Lounge, Saphire Lounge, or partner lounges depending on availability.

The reverse scenario — domestic arrival to international departure — is equally common. Indonesian travellers and tourists returning from Yogyakarta, Bali to Jakarta, Lombok, or eastern islands often connect to Singapore, Bangkok, Kuala Lumpur, or Doha through DPS. Our agent meets you at the Terminal 1 arrival gate, coordinates baggage re-check at the Terminal 2 check-in counter, supports international immigration at Terminal 2, and walks you to security and your boarding gate. For travellers who want a comfortable space during the layover, we coordinate lounge access with shower facilities, hot meals, Wi-Fi, and quiet seating. For international-to-domestic with through-checked baggage, we recommend a minimum of 90 minutes; for terminal change with separate tickets, allow at least 2.5 hours. Domestic-to-international with through-checked baggage, 90 minutes is workable; with separate tickets and baggage re-check, plan for 3 hours minimum.
